MiniMax M2.1 vs Pixtral Large: Specs & Benchmark Comparison
| Characteristic | MiniMax M2.1 | Pixtral Large |
|---|---|---|
| Company | MiniMax | Mistral AI |
| Release Date | December 22, 2025 | November 18, 2024 |
| Parameters | — | 124B |
| Multimodal | No | Yes |
| Context (input) | 1.0M | 128K |
| Context (output) | 100K | 128K |
| Input Price / 1M | $0.30 | $2.00 |
| Output Price / 1M | $1.20 | $6.00 |
| Average Score | 0.9 | 0.8 |
Verdict
MiniMax M2.1 leads in 3 out of 4 comparison categories.
Overall Performance
Both models show comparable average scores: MiniMax M2.1 — 0.9, Pixtral Large — 0.8.
API Cost
MiniMax M2.1 is 5.3x cheaper: input $0.30/1M vs $2.00/1M tokens.
Context Window
MiniMax M2.1 supports a larger context: 1M vs 128K tokens.
Recency
MiniMax M2.1 is newer: released 12/22/2025 vs 11/18/2024.
